How it Happened
Rhode Island broke open a back-and-forth contest late to beat St. Bonaventure 8-4 Sunday. The win gave the Rams (20-20-1, 8-4 A-10) the series victory and a key game in the Atlantic 10 standings.
Rhody took an early lead in the top of the first.
Austin White led off the game with a single, and with one out
Sonny Ulliana doubled. St. Bonaventure made two errors on the play, allowing both White and Ulliana to score for a 2-0 lead.
The Bonnies responded with three runs of their own in the bottom of the inning. After one-out singles by Williams and Kelder, Stillman lofted a home run down the right field line to put his team up, 3-2.
URI came right back in the top of the second.
Addison Kopack doubled and advanced to third when
Jordan Laske reached on a fielder's choice.
Billy Butler singled Kopack home to tie the score, and Laske eventually scored on a wild pitch to put Rhode Island ahead, 4-3.
The Rams added a run in the sixth inning when Butler doubled, moved to third on a ground out and scored when White grounded out. The run came in handy when St. Bonaventure scored a run of its own in the bottom of the inning to keep it a one-run game, 6-5.
Rhode Island padded its lead with three runs in the top of the eighth. Laske and Butler drew back-to-back walks with one out, and
Alex Ramirez singled up the middle to drive in Laske and move pinch runner
Greg Cavaliere to third base. A bunt single by White loaded the bases before
Josh Brodeur singled through the left side, driving in Cavaliere and Ramirez for an 8-5 lead.
Inside the Box Score
- With eight games remaining in league play, Rhode Island improved to 8-4 in Atlantic 10 play, good for second place in the North division. The top two teams will qualify for the conference tournament.
- La Salle (11-4) leads the division, and Saint Joseph's (9-6) is one spot behind the Rams. La Salle and Saint Joseph's were playing each other Sunday afternoon.
- Sonny Ulliana hit two doubles and scored a run. He now has 15 doubles on the season.
- Billy Butler doubled, singled, walked, drove in one run and scored one run.
- Despite being limited to 10 games this season, Butler has 14 hits, incuding three doubles and two home runs.
- Austin White singled twice, walk, scored a run and drove in one.
- Josh Brodeur singled and drove in two.
- Addition Kopack doubled and had one RBI.
- Max Mircoviich appeared as a pinch hitter and had a single and a stolen base.
- Of Rhode Island's nine hits, four were doubles.
- The Rams were 5-for-17 with runners in scoring position.
- Todd Moxey and Vitaly Jangols combined for 3.2 innings of scoreless relief.
- Jangols retired all six batters he faced.
- Rhody's pitchers had seven strikeouts and zero walks.
- After battling through the first inning in which St. Bonaventure scored three runs, starting pitcher Trystan Levesque (4-1) gave the Rams 5.1 innings of work, striking out six and allowing just one run from the second through the sixth.
